Galaxy NoteHello All - I'm happy to help any Friend that has a Samsung Dual SIM device!!
FYI, I'm from Toronto, Canada and my Samsung Dual Sim Note 10+ device MODEL NUMBER: SM-N975F/DS is an international import (I believe from Samsung Vietnam). I use SIM1 (Network Provider: BELL Canada) for work purposes and SIM2 (Network Provider: Rogers) for personal use. After running out of patience waiting many months for Samsung to fix this issue in UI 3.0, well, on March 4th 2021, I decided to revert back to Android 10, UI 2.5. Since then, my device is back to normal and working perfectly fine. Just like everyone here and many other similar threads for same issue, now I'm just monitoring every Samsung Community daily and waiting for someone to eventually post good news that Samsung has fixed this issue in Android 11, UI 3.x. Meanwhile, the best part is I have my SIM1 + SIM2 buttons for calls and messages! Since I'm in Canada, Samsung Members app will only connect to a local country, so when I posted a this issue in Samsung Community in Canada, fortunately and so lucky that I got help from an Expert Level 5 (CHMultimedia) who did me the huge favor uploading Authentic Samsung Software files and instructions with screenshots to his OneDrive. Please see below.
WARNING / CAUTION - PLEASE READ FIRST:
#1. Below recommended solution will only work for: SAMSUNG DUAL SIM NOTE10+ MODEL NUMBER: SM-N975F/DS
IF YOU HAVE A DIFFERENT MODEL NUMBER THEN STOP AND GET THE AUTHENTIC SAMSUNG SOFTWARE FILES THAT ARE SPECIFICALLY FOR YOUR DEVICE MODEL (sorry, I have no idea where someone would get Samsung Software files for a Dual SIM Note 10, S10, S10+, S20, Note20, Note20+, etc)
#2. BACKUP ALL YOUR DATA - ie. contacts, messages, calls, apps, and all types of media - images, videos, docs, etc....as this process will wipe out the data on your device!
